The nightly inventory reconciliation job at Vexbury Goods compares warehouse counts against the Ledgerline snapshot taken at 02:00. If the delta exceeds the configured threshold, the job halts and writes a diff report to the staging bucket. Reviewers should confirm the threshold logic matches the spec before approving. The run that triggered this review is identified by the trace token below.

trace token, kajeg-tadup: htk31_ea4436123ab4c9e337062126feef2c5

## Onboarding: QueueScale Autoscaler

Welcome to on-call! The autoscaler watches queue depth on Brindlework topics and scales the consumer pool every 30 seconds. If it misbehaves, check the dampening config first — nine times out of ten that's the culprit. To hit the autoscaler's admin endpoint and inspect live decisions, authenticate with the internal key below.

app token of fajop-fahif = qvz4-AnML

## Blue-Green Deploys: Billing Worker

The Tollgate billing worker ships via blue-green cutover. Deploy the green fleet, let it drain the replay queue, and compare invoice counts against blue for ten minutes before flipping traffic. Never flip mid-cycle; wait for the ledger checkpoint. Before cutover, confirm the green fleet can reach the ledger database using the connection string below.

warehouse DSN: cockroachdb://holvan_svc:viOKuRy@db-3e1a.plorvaforge.corp:5432/istius

Quellis Instruments now represents 41% of recurring revenue, up from 28% eighteen months ago, concentrated in the Farrowgate account's Tideline contracts. Renewal terms shorten each cycle, and their procurement team has signalled consolidation. Mitigation efforts in the Velmora mid-market segment are progressing but remain early-stage. Detailed schedules are attached for reference. The confidential note on our forward business plans appears directly below this message.

management briefing: Only 33 of the 205 pilot accounts renewed Kasath, so a churn review is set for October 17. Weniusek Logistics is in early talks to buy Holethax Freight for about $345.6 million.